The undesirable plants reed canarygrass, quackgrass, and smooth brome were consistently more susceptible to 3-amino-s-triazole-ammonium thiocyanate (amitrole-NH4SCN) [51365-94-7] than were 3 desirable short grasses Kentucky bluegrass, creeping red fescue, and redtop. Reed canarygrass and redtop were more susceptible to dalapon [75-99-0] than was creeping red fescue. Amitrole-NH4SCN-dalapon mixture in various combinations was more toxic to reed canarygrass, smooth brome, and redtop than to creeping red fescue. Pyriclor (I) [1970-40-7] was quite toxic to all the grasses, with Kentucky bluegrass showing the most tolerance. Trichloroacetic acid-amitrole-NH4SCN mixture was similar in activity to the mixture with dalapon, but had less overall toxicity.
